> - Would it be possible for the Cygwin developers to implement the usage
of
> a /tmp independet from it's windows pendant to cure this?
The usage of $TEMP/$TMP/$TMPDIR has nothing to do with Cygwin. The
Cygwin DLL itself has no need for a tmp dir. The reason it's used is
that bash honors (at least) $TMPDIR. One workaround would be to delete
these environment variables before bash is called. But, of course, this
doesn't help to track down the actual cause of the problem.
